Output caf0090591ffec60bbdf3b97bf49aaad6e5e73bb85d3d62aaecb891a5278ce6f:195

value
21573
script pubkey
OP_0 OP_PUSHBYTES_20 89e89f01b1ff62960ad7a4e39fe672db560e44ab
address
bc1q385f7qd3la3fvzkh5n3elenjmdtqu39t29urgq
transaction
caf0090591ffec60bbdf3b97bf49aaad6e5e73bb85d3d62aaecb891a5278ce6f
spent
true